General restrictions and guidelines

When you set up and configure an IRF fabric, follow the restrictions and guidelines in this section.
This section provides only the basic restrictions and guidelines that ensure a successful IRF
deployment. For complete information, see IRF configuration guide for the switch.

Hardware requirements

An H3C S6890 switch can form an IRF fabric only with devices in the same series.

Software requirements

All IRF member devices must run the same system software version.
